Is the restaurant handicapped accessible
Address: 4343 S Access Rd #8647, Englewood, FL 34224, USA
Nicola's Italian Kitchen | Oct 27, 2020
Yes we are.
Suzanne Poston | Oct 27, 2020
Yes absolutely it is!
Spencer “The emerald king” ONeill | Oct 27, 2020
Yes it is
Thanks! Your answer is awaiting moderation.